Doberman Pinscher vs Toy Fox Terrier

You’re not really comparing a Doberman to a Toy Fox Terrier. you’re choosing between a full-scale protector and a pocket-sized performer. People lump them together because both are alert, intelligent, and loyal in their own ways. But that’s where the similarity ends. One was bred to guard emperors, the other to catch rats under circus tents. The Doberman is a powerhouse. At 80 pounds of coiled energy, this dog needs structure, space, and serious daily exercise. You’ll need to invest in training, socialization, and heart screenings. because their health risks are no joke. But if you’re active, experienced, and want a dog that sticks to you like velcro while keeping watch over your home, the Doberman delivers. They’re fantastic with kids when raised with them, but their size alone can knock over a toddler. The Toy Fox Terrier? Think of a tiny daredevil in a dog coat. Barely seven pounds, but with the confidence of a much bigger dog. They’re spry, clever, and bark at everything. mail trucks, shadows, your coffee mug. They adapt well to apartments, but you can’t just plop them on your lap and call it a day. They need mental puzzles, training games, and daily play. Not ideal with small kids who might drop them, but perfect for agile retirees or urbanites who want a lively, devoted companion. Here’s the real talk: the Doberman commits to you like a bodyguard with a heart of gold. The Toy Fox Terrier? It’s more like a feisty best friend who thinks it runs the show. Pick based on your life. not your idealized version of it. If you don’t move much, don’t get the Doberman. If you hate high-pitched barking at 6 a.m., skip the terrier. One demands your time, the other just wants your attention.
